Choosing a USB-C Y-Splitter: Power Sharing vs. Data Transfer Realities
The KiwiBird USB-C splitter represents a specific type of adapter designed to expand a single USB-C port into two. Unlike simple hubs, this 'Y-cable' format often involves power sharing limitations that buyers must understand. This product's dual-female design aims to connect two devices—like a flash drive and a mouse—to one laptop port, but performance varies significantly based on your intended use.
Key Considerations Before Buying
- Power Splitting vs. Passthrough: This adapter splits the available power (typically 5V/3A max from a host port) between two devices, which can lead to slow charging or insufficient power for power-hungry peripherals, unlike dedicated charging hubs with power delivery chips.
- Data Protocol Limitations: Simultaneous high-speed data transfer on both ports may be constrained, as the single upstream connection shares bandwidth; check if your use case involves one active data device and one low-power accessory.
- Physical Design and Strain Relief: The 'Y' cable design creates a specific stress point at the male connector; look for reinforced molding to prevent breakage when used in tight spaces like a car charger port or behind a laptop.

USB Cables Market Context
Market Overview
The market for passive USB-C Y-splitters is crowded with low-cost options that often overpromise on simultaneous charging and data capabilities. These are distinct from active, bus-powered hubs that include controller chips to manage power distribution and data traffic more effectively.
Common Issues
Common failures include the male connector snapping due to poor strain relief, one port ceasing to function while the other works (indicating internal wiring faults), and voltage drop under load causing connected devices to disconnect intermittently. Many generic listings ambiguously claim 'fast charging' without specifying the achievable split wattage.
Quality Indicators
Reliable units will often specify the gauge of internal wiring (24AWG for power lines is better than 28AWG) and use nylon-braided or thickened PVC jackets. Look for vendors that transparently state maximum output per port (e.g., 5V/1.5A each when both are in use) rather than just the input specification.

Purchase Considerations
Purchase this if your primary need is to add a second USB-C port for low-power data peripherals on a laptop with limited ports. Avoid it if you need to fast-charge two devices simultaneously or require consistent high-speed data transfers on both downstream ports. Consider your host device's power output, as a laptop port may only supply 15W total, which is then halved.
Comparing Alternatives
Shoppers should compare this passive splitter against slightly more expensive active USB-C hubs with dedicated power delivery chips if their budget allows and needs are more demanding.
